MindsEye, released in 2025, is a narrative-driven PC game that blends action and psychological thriller elements. Players take on the role of Jacob Diaz, a former soldier grappling with the haunting effects of a neural implant known as The MindsEye. The game is notable for its unique storytelling approach, as players navigate through fragmented memories and confront the consequences of high-tech experimentation, all set against a backdrop of AI and military power struggles.

Storyline
The MindsEye campaign is a single-player, story-driven action-adventure thriller set in the near-future desert city of Redrock. You play as Jacob Diaz, a former soldier haunted by a mysterious implant and fractured memories. Across the cinematic campaign, you’ll complete missions, uncover your past, and confront a conspiracy involving rogue AI, corrupt corporations, and unchecked military power, a threat that reaches far beyond the city itself.
